Neil Roche was a 3D artist for Doctor Who and its spin-offs.
He later went on to work for Milk VFX as a rigging supervisor.
Though uncredited, Roche worked in this capacity, as rigging supervisor, on at least The Day of the Doctor[1], The Time of the Doctor[2], Deep Breath[3], Last Christmas[4], The Magician's Apprentice[5] / The Witch's Familiar[6], and Under the Lake / Before the Flood[7].
